Dog House Grill

Fresno State Area, North Fresno • Lively Sports Bar And Grill • Go-To For Tri-Tip And Game Days

A loud, packed spot famous for smoky tri-tip, big portions, and game-day energy.

If you’re willing to drive a bit north from Malaga, Dog House Grill delivers the kind of char-grilled tri-tip and burgers that Fresno is proud of. The open kitchen, constant sizzle on the grill, and wall of TVs make it feel like a small stadium on busy nights. Go early or be ready to queue, and don’t skip the tri-tip sandwich and basket of fries to share.

Pismo's Coastal Grill

North Fresno, Blackstone & Shaw • Casual Central Coast–Style Seafood House • Best For Seafood Cravings

Bright, beachy seafood restaurant known for fresh fish, chowder, and relaxed coastal vibes.

When you’re craving the coast but don’t have time to leave town, Pismo’s brings a slice of Pismo Beach to Fresno. The space is light and nautical, with a menu built around fresh fish, oysters, and clam chowder in sourdough bread bowls. It’s an easy choice for a slightly nicer night out that still feels relaxed, especially if you score a booth and graze on shared plates.

La Elegante Taqueria

Downtown Fresno • No-Frills Mexican Taco Stand • Best For Quick, Affordable Tacos

Beloved counter-service spot turning out simple, perfectly seasoned tacos and salsas.

La Elegante is the kind of place locals will cross town for: a straightforward taqueria that focuses on doing tacos right. You order at the counter, find a spot, and let the smell of carne asada and al pastor do the rest. From Malaga it’s an easy drive into downtown, and the low prices make it ideal for a quick lunch run or casual late bite after work.

Castillo's Mexican Food

Downtown Fresno, Near Courthouse Park • Homey Mexican Family Restaurant • Best For Hearty Comfort Plates

Longtime local favorite for combination plates, big breakfasts, and classic Mexican comfort food.

Castillo’s has the feel of an old-school neighborhood spot, with big booths, generous plates, and staff who keep the coffee and chips coming. It’s the place to go from Malaga when you’re hungry for combination plates stacked with enchiladas, rice, and beans, or a no-rush weekend breakfast. The atmosphere is low-key and welcoming, making it easy to linger with family or coworkers.

El Pescador

Southeast Fresno, Closer To Malaga • Bustling Mexican Mariscos Restaurant • Best For Groups And Celebrations

Lively mariscos spot pouring out shrimp cocktails, sizzling platters, and loud, festive energy.

El Pescador is one of the more convenient picks for Malaga, sitting on the southeast side with a menu built around Mexican-style seafood. Expect towering shrimp cocktails, ceviches, and sizzling fish platters arriving at tables loaded with families and big groups. It’s loud, casual, and fun—perfect when you want a celebratory meal without driving all the way across town.
